Elon Musk: 'If That Were the Case, We Would Already Be Shut Down' Regarding Tesla Vehicles Used for Espionage
The founder of Tesla, Elon Musk, has denied reports that the electric vehicles produced by his company could be used for espionage purposes in China or any other country, as reported by The Guardian.
Speaking online at the China Development Forum, Musk commented on circulating rumors that Chinese authorities might restrict the use of Tesla electric vehicles by the military due to potential national security threats. 'We have very strong reasons to ensure the privacy of any information. If Tesla cars were being used for espionage purposes in China or elsewhere, we would already be shut down,' the entrepreneur stated.
Furthermore, he emphasized that the world's two largest economies, the U.S. and China, need to trust each other more. Previously, the Wall Street Journal reported, citing informed sources, that the Chinese government believes the American manufacturer Tesla's electric vehicles could pose a threat to national security. Therefore, the government agency has decided to limit their use for employees of military, strategic enterprises, and state agencies.
According to the newspaper, several Chinese state departments have asked their employees not to commute in these vehicles. Sources indicated that Tesla vehicle owners are prohibited from entering areas where employees of strategically important enterprises and government agencies live.
